When picking an exotic bird, it's important to pick a species that fits your way of life and experience level. Here are a few popular unique bird species understood for their enticing qualities:
Bird SpeciesAverage LifespanSizePersonality typeMacaw50-70 years30-40 inchesSocial, lively, intelligentCockatoo40-70 years12-24 inchesCaring, demandingAfrican Grey Parrot40-60 years12-14 inchesSmart, singing, Graupapageien In Deutschland sensitiveLovebird10-20 years5-7 inchesSocial, lively, affectionateBudgerigar (Budgie)5-15 years7 inchesFriendly, curious, socialGetting ready for an Exotic Bird

Caring for an unique bird exceeds supplying food and shelter. Here are a number of key elements of exotic bird care:
1. Diet and NutritionFresh Fruits and Vegetables: A balanced diet plan needs to consist of a range of fruits and vegetables.Pelleted Diets: High-quality pellets developed for the specific types can offer necessary nutrients.Prevent Excessive Seeds: Seeds ought to just be a little part of the diet plan, as they can be high in fat.2. Social InteractionDaily Interaction: Spend time bonding with the bird through play and training.Companionship: Many exotic birds grow in sets or little flocks, so consider embracing more than one.3. EnrichmentToys and Activities: Provide a range of toys to prevent dullness and promote mental stimulation.Training Sessions: Regular training can boost bonding and increase cognitive skills.4.
